Main panel installation services involve replacing or upgrading the main electrical panel that supplies power to a property. This process includes disconnecting the existing panel, installing a new, more capable unit, and reconnecting all necessary wiring to ensure the electrical system functions safely and efficiently. Proper installation is essential for maintaining reliable power distribution throughout the property and can accommodate additional circuits or modern electrical demands. Local contractors experienced in panel installation can handle the entire process, ensuring that the upgrade meets current standards and the specific needs of the property.
This service helps address common electrical problems such as frequent circuit breaker trips, outdated panels that can’t support new appliances or electronics, and safety concerns related to aging electrical systems. An old or overloaded panel can increase the risk of electrical failures or fires, making an upgrade a practical step for homeowners experiencing these issues. Additionally, properties undergoing renovations or expansions often require a new main panel to support increased power loads. The overview below groups typical Main Panel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or main panel repairs or upgrades range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s in this category f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Standard Replacement - Replacing an existing main panel with a new unit usually costs between $1,000 and $2,500. Local contractors often perform these projects within this range, with factors like panel size influencing the final price.
Full Panel Upgrade - Upgrading an entire main panel system, especially in older homes, can cost from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ects tend to push into the higher tiers, though many fall within the mid to upper part of this range.
Custom or High-End Installations - Custom or advanced main panel installations, such as incorporating smart technology or handling extensive electrical systems, can exceed $5,000. These larger projects are less common and typically represent the upper end of the typical c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
